Publisher Description

The Bible sees the Christian as having an ‘old nature’, inherited through generation from Adam, and a ‘new nature’, bestowed through regeneration by God.

 

The names and characteristics of each are many and various, including “the natural man” and “the old man” over against “the divine nature” and “the new man”.

 

The conflict between the two natures is discussed with details of our responsibilities regarding each. and the ultimate end of the old and new natures.

 

Finally, practical suggestions are made for dealing with the old nature.
